Transaction 204e3aa2419b04a2bf105e58b86dfacf0655ffc397fa26a74c03b8233373b67f

2 Input
2 Outputs
  • 204e3aa2419b04a2bf105e58b86dfacf0655ffc397fa26a74c03b8233373b67f:0
  • value  375413
    address  3627SaHFftr56ixpPM2ZsPuTG9EkHkqC1r
  • 204e3aa2419b04a2bf105e58b86dfacf0655ffc397fa26a74c03b8233373b67f:1
  • value  16800
    address  1FaudEYftyfANqiZisZojx1TriuNBoWM6E